"This acquisition also allows us to be now fully integrated: from R&D (research and development), to full commercialization of our own specialized and patented products."
Biovance purchased the plant, which had been vacant since November, to meet immediate needs associated with the growing demands for the patented equine nutritional products of its partner company, Biovance Technologies of Omaha, Neb., according to company officials.
